A HAMPSHIRE man who had been diagnosed with cancer died of a heart attack, an inquest heard.

Raymond Richards, of Asford Grove, Eastleigh, was a roadside recovery operator and his wife said he had been diagnosed with cancer.

But an inquest in Winchester on Wednesday (August 21) heard that the 65-year-old suffered a heart attack at his home and died on May 3.

Coroner for Central Hampshire, Grahame Short, recorded a verdict of death due to natural causes.
